    WE have 1 feral and 2 semi-feral. Sweety is our feral, she has been an indoor cat for the last 7 years. She will site and talk with her eyes all day, but we are only allowed no closer then 3 feet. Boots is Sweeties daughter. Came in the same time as Sweety, she was 3 months old at the time. I am allowed to pet for a couple of minutes once in a while.
    Olive came from a feral colony and is a very sweet little girl she has been with us about 6 months and I am allowed to pet and once in a while pick her up for a cuddle. They all have full run of the house and we just go with their ways
